我有 27 个系统连接到服务器。其中,一些系统位于不同的时区。所以,当一个人在一天中第一次打开系统时,我需要在 IST 中找到用户的登录时间,但它显示在他们各自的时区(例如 BST)。
我可以使用w
或获取信息who
。如何在不更改这些客户端系统的时区的情况下获得 IST 的时间?
我有 27 个系统连接到服务器。其中,一些系统位于不同的时区。所以,当一个人在一天中第一次打开系统时,我需要在 IST 中找到用户的登录时间,但它显示在他们各自的时区(例如 BST)。
我可以使用w
或获取信息who
。如何在不更改这些客户端系统的时区的情况下获得 IST 的时间?
您可以通过在
TZ=<name>
. 示例(我的服务器使用CEST,UTC+2):不幸的是,
TZ=IST
我的机器不支持(根据timeanddate.com ,时区名称不明确),但您可以输入显式移位(与标准时区表示法相比,+/- 符号似乎具有相反的含义):或城市:
如果您以特定的专用用户身份登录远程客户端,则可以
TZ
在~/.profile
.也可以看看: